CALLINGTON TOWN 2, PENZANCE 0


Playing their first game on the road since mid-November, Penzance were unable to convert a monopoly of possession into clear chances and therefore slipped to just their second away defeat of the season. 


The Magpies welcomed back striker Charlie Young from illness and midfielder Kam Collins after suspension, and made a very positive start. It was therefore against the run of play that Callington took the lead in the 16th minute, Kieran Ryall rising highest at the far post to nod home a deep cross from the right.


An excellent ball by Collins located Silas Sullivan, but no Penzance player was in the middle to turn home the latter's cut back. The first half concluded with Collins seeing a drive from the edge of the penalty area deflected just wide.


Penzance continued to enjoy territorial advantage after the turnaround. Sullivan had a shot charged down, Jacob Trudgeon was off target with a speculative effort, then Charlie Young had a free-kick blocked by a sound defensive well. Next, Ben Palmer and Charlie Young linked up to create a good opening for Ewan Trevains, but Jake Crebin hared off his line to bravely deny the teenage substitute.


And that proved to be Penzance's final chance. With seven minutes remaining, Connor Pritchard latched on to a half-cleared ball and smashed home a shot from the edge of the area to double Cally's lead. Only a fine save by Mikey Flores from Fin Skews moments afterwards prevented the margin from widening further.


“At half-time I thought them being 1-0 up on us was perhaps a little unjust,” reflected Penzance manager Mark Vercesi”. We had the majority of the ball in their half and created a few chances, yet they scored with their only chance. So the first half was probably quite even, but in the second half I just don’t think we had enough ideas and they got a breakaway goal. It was another disappointing one.”
